> I recall seeing the discussion about the defaults a while ago, and I am
> willing to live within the new constraints. Is it a documentation error
> now?
>
> For instance, I have no idea what you mean by: "You're not specifying an
> option for how much you want cleared from the disk ..."
>
> I don't see any way to specify more than --drives sda (which does not work).
>
> Is there another form of it?
You need to supply one of: --all, --linux, or --none. The default is
--none. In F7 anaconda, this is broken. I've committed a fix to CVS to
where if you don't specify any of those three options, you will get
--none just like you always have.
For now, you can work around it by specifying whichever of those three
you mean.
